티스토리 뷰

반응형

1. 로컬 컴퓨터에서 플라스크 기반 웹 사이트를 구축한다.

- 다음 그림처럼 로컬컴퓨터 localhost 5000번 포트을 이용해서 플라스크 기반 웹 사이트를 구축한다.

- 로컬컴퓨터에서 운영되는 플라스크 기반 웹서버는 컴퓨터가 종료되면 웹서버가 중지되는 문제가 있다.

2. 가상서버를 구입하여  웹서버를 상시 구동

- 가상 웹서버를 운영하기 위해서는 cafe24와 같은 호스팅 업체에서 가상서버(vps)를 구매한 후

  여러가지 우분투 환경설정을 한 후 다음 명령어 구문으로 플라스크를 구동하면 상시 운영된다.

 

nohup python app.py & 

 

- 웹 개발 내용이 수정한 후 다시 위의 구문으로 웹 서버를 구동하기 위해서

   다음 명령어 구문으로 구동 중인 플라스크 서버를 찾아 중지한다.

ps -ef | grep 'app.py' 
kill -9 12790
kill -9 21989
kill -9 21997

- 웹서버를 중지 한 후 수정한 내용을 웹서버에 업로드 한다.

 

 

- 수정 갱신된 내용을 다시 구동하기 위해서는 다음 명령어 구문을 실행한다.(2023.1.28. 기준)

nohup python3 app.py & 

- 다음 내용을 수정하기 위해서 웹서버 번호 2586을 킬하면 된다.

반응형
댓글